Why Upgrade Your Intake Manifold?

The intake manifold is the heart of an engine's air induction system. Stock manifolds on classic Chevys from the 1960s and 1970s were designed for fuel economy and emissions compliance, not high-performance airflow. By swapping in the Edelbrock Performer, you're optimizing the engine's ability to breathe. A better-flowing manifold allows the cylinders to receive a denser air-fuel mixture, resulting in more complete combustion. This directly translates to increased horsepower and torque without requiring major engine modifications. For many classic Chevy owners, this is the single most cost-effective upgrade they can make.

Edelbrock Performer Intake Overview and Specifications

The Edelbrock Performer Intake manifold is designed to deliver strong, streetable performance from idle to 5500 rpm. It is specifically engineered for small block Chevy (SBC) engines, including popular displacements like 305, 327, 350, and 400 cubic inches. The manifold features a dual-plane design that splits the intake charge between two planes, providing excellent low-end torque while still offering top-end power. Edelbrock uses high-quality cast-iron or aluminum (depending on the model) for durability and heat management. Most Performer manifolds are available in natural aluminum or a satin finish that looks great under the hood.

Dual-Plane Design Explained

Unlike single-plane manifolds that favor high-RPM horsepower, the Edelbrock Performer's dual-plane design provides a balanced power band. The manifold's runners are organized so that each carburetor barrel feeds cylinders on both sides of the engine in a phased pattern. This improves low-end torque and throttle response, making the car more drivable on the street. It's an ideal choice for daily drivers and weekend cruisers who want spirited performance without aggressive camshafts or high stall converters.

Key Features in Detail

  • Improved Airflow: The manifold's runners are engineered to minimize restriction, allowing more air and fuel into the cylinders. Edelbrock uses computational fluid dynamics (CFD) to optimize port shapes and sizes.
  • Easy Installation: The Performer is a direct bolt-on for most small block Chevys. It uses stock intake manifold bolt patterns and works with factory throttle linkages, spark plug wires, and accessories.
  • Compatibility: It fits a wide range of small block Chevy engines, including those with factory or aftermarket cylinder heads. It also supports standard or spread-bore carburetors (typically square-bore with adapter availability).
  • Durability: Constructed from A356 aluminum with T6 heat treatment, the Performer resists warping and corrosion. The aluminum construction also reduces weight compared to cast iron.
  • Heat Management: The manifold includes provisions for heated intake air via crossover passages, which aids cold starts and prevents fuel condensation in cooler climates.

Performance Benefits – What You Can Expect

Upgrading to the Edelbrock Performer Intake can lead to significant performance improvements. Here are some of the benefits you can expect:

  • Increased Horsepower: Many users report gains of 15 to 25 horsepower after installation. Some dyno tests on stock 350 Chevy engines show up to 25 hp at 5000 rpm.
  • Enhanced Torque: Improved torque delivery, especially in the mid-range (2000–4500 rpm). Peak torque often rises by 15–20 ft-lbs, making the car feel stronger during acceleration from a stop or when passing on the highway.
  • Better Throttle Response: The engine reacts more quickly to throttle inputs because the manifold reduces intake lag. This is especially noticeable when paired with a compatible carburetor (like an Edelbrock AVS2).
  • No Negative Effects on Fuel Economy: When properly tuned, the Performer does not hurt MPG. In fact, improved combustion efficiency can maintain or slightly improve fuel economy under normal driving conditions.

Installation Guide – Step by Step

Installing the Edelbrock Performer Intake is a manageable task for those with basic mechanical skills. However, attention to detail is crucial for a leak-free seal. Here’s a detailed guide with step-by-step instructions:

  1. Gather Tools and Parts: You will need a socket set, torque wrench, gasket scraper, intake manifold gaskets (Edelbrock recommends their own gasket set), RTV silicone, a fuel line disconnect tool, and a carburetor adjustment tool.
  2. Preparation: Disconnect the battery and drain the coolant. Remove the air cleaner, carburetor, and any brackets or lines attached to the stock manifold. Tag vacuum hoses for easier reassembly.
  3. Remove Old Intake: Unbolt the stock manifold in a crisscross pattern to prevent warping. Lift it carefully, ensuring not to damage the cylinder head surfaces.
  4. Clean Surfaces Thoroughly: Scrape off all old gasket material from the cylinder heads and engine block deck. Use a solvent like brake cleaner to remove any oil or residue. The surfaces must be perfectly clean for the new gaskets to seal.
  5. Apply Gaskets and RTV: Place the new intake manifold gaskets on the cylinder heads (note: some ports may require specific gasket positioning, especially if using aftermarket heads). Add a small bead of ultra-black RTV at the front and rear water jacket junctions where the manifold meets the block.
  6. Install New Intake: Carefully lower the Edelbrock Performer onto the engine. Ensure the gaskets don't shift. Insert the intake bolts and torque them in stages to the manufacturer's specifications (typically 25–30 ft-lbs for aluminum manifolds) following a crisscross pattern.
  7. Reconnect Components: Reattach the carburetor (use a new carburetor base gasket), fuel lines, vacuum hoses, and throttle linkage. Fill the cooling system with fresh coolant and reconnect the battery.
  8. Initial Start and Tuning: Start the engine and check for vacuum leaks. Adjust the idle speed and mixture screws on the carburetor as needed. Let the engine reach operating temperature and verify no coolant leaks.

Compatibility with Small Block Chevy Engines

The Edelbrock Performer is compatible with virtually all small block Chevy engines from 1955 through the 1980s, including 283, 305, 327, 350, and 400 cubic inch variants. It works with both hydraulic and solid-lifter cams, and with factory iron or aftermarket aluminum cylinder heads (as long as the port configuration matches). The manifold is available in versions for both standard and "Vortec" heads (1996–1999 models require a specific Performer Vortec manifold). Additionally, it accepts standard HEI distributors without clearance issues. This broad compatibility makes it a future-proof investment for projects where other engine components may be upgraded later.

Cost Analysis – Is It Worth Under $1,000?

The Edelbrock Performer Intake is priced competitively at around $150–$350 for most small block Chevy models, well under the $1,000 budget mentioned in the title. This price includes the manifold, but you'll also need gaskets ($20–$40) and possibly new carburetor bolts or a carburetor adapter (if using a spread-bore carb with a square-bore manifold). Total cost including consumables is typically under $600, leaving room in the $1,000 budget for a matching Edelbrock carburetor or a performance street camshaft. When you consider the horsepower gain per dollar spent, the Performer offers one of the best bang-for-buck ratios in the classic Chevy scene. For example, a 20 hp gain at $300 means only $15 per horsepower—far cheaper than upgrading to ported heads or a supercharger.

Comparison with Other Intake Manifolds

While the Edelbrock Performer is the top recommendation for under $1,000, it's worth comparing it to other popular options:

  • Weiand Stealth: Similar dual-plane design, but often slightly heavier. The Stealth is also known for good low-end torque, but some users report a rougher finish and less precise casting than the Performer.
  • Holley Street Dominator: This single-plane manifold offers better top-end power but sacrifices low-end torque. It's better for race cars or those with higher-stall torque converters. For pure street driving, the Performer's dual-plane design is more drivable.
  • GM Performance Parts (LS Conversion Manifolds): If you're swapping an LS engine into your Chevy, you'll need a different manifold. But for classic SBC engines, the Performer is the simplest bolt-on option.

Maintenance and Tuning After Installation

Once the new manifold is installed, proper tuning ensures you maximize its benefits. First, check for vacuum leaks by spraying carb cleaner around the manifold base while the engine idles—if the RPM changes, tighten bolts. Next, adjust the carburetor's idle mixture and speed. The Edelbrock Performer works best with a carburetor that has a manual or electric choke; automatic chokes might need recalibration. Also consider a performance distributor (like an HEI with adjustable advance curve) to fully exploit the manifold's airflow. Finally, re-curve the ignition timing for optimal power—a vacuum advance can improve highway economy. These tuning steps are simple for a DIY enthusiast and will solidify the manifold's performance gains.
